Abstract
BACKGROUND: Participation in boys' youth lacrosse has dramatically increased in recent years. Yet, research on the incidence of youth lacrosse injuries is limited. This study describes the epidemiology of boys' youth lacrosse injuries.Entities:

Injury counts and rates in boys’ youth lacrosse, overall and by division, 2015 season
| Division and event type | AEsa | Injury counts | Injury rates per 1000AE (95 % CI) | ||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| All injuries | Time loss injuries onlyb | Concussions | All injuries | Time loss injuries only | Concussion | ||
| Overall | |||||||
| Game | 4075 | 93 | 12 | 7 | 22.82 (18.18-27.46) | 2.94 (1.28-4.61) | 1.72 (0.45-2.99) |
| Practice | 7871 | 62 | 12 | 3 | 7.88 (5.92-9.84) | 1.65 (0.75-2.55) | 0.38 (0.00-0.81) |
| Overall | 11946 | 155 | 23 | 10 | 12.98 (10.93-15.02) | 2.09 (1.27-2.91) | 0.84 (0.32-1.36) |
| U9/U11 | |||||||
| Game | 1151 | 31 | 1 | 1 | 26.93 (17.45, 36.41) | 0.87 (0.00, 2.57) | 0.87 (0.00, 2.57) |
| Practice | 2029 | 17 | 2 | 2 | 8.38 (4.40, 12.36) | 0.99 (0.00, 2.35) | 0.99 (0.00, 2.35) |
| Overall | 3180 | 48 | 3 | 3 | 15.09 (10.82, 19.36) | 0.94 (0.00, 2.01) | 0.94 (0.00, 2.01) |
| U13/U15 | |||||||
| Game | 2924 | 62 | 11 | 6 | 21.20 (15.93, 26.48) | 3.76 (1.54, 5.99) | 2.05 (0.41, 3.69) |
| Practice | 5842 | 45 | 11 | 1 | 7.70 (5.45, 9.95) | 1.88 (0.77, 3.00) | 0.17 (0.00, 0.51) |
| Overall | 8766 | 107 | 22 | 7 | 12.21 (9.89, 14.52) | 2.51 (1.46, 3.56) | 0.80 (0.21, 1.39) |
NOTE: AE athlete-exposure; CI confidence interval
aOne athlete’s participation in one game/practice
bInjuries resulting in participation restriction of at least 24 h
Injury counts, by body part and diagnosis, in youth boys’ lacrosse, overall and by division, 2015 season
| Overall | U9/U11 | U13/U15 | ||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| n | % | n | % | n | % | |
| Body part | ||||||
| Head/face | 15 | 9.7 | 5 | 10.4 | 10 | 9.3 |
| Neck | 13 | 8.4 | 4 | 8.3 | 9 | 8.4 |
| Shoulder | 2 | 1.3 | 1 | 2.1 | 1 | 0.9 |
| Arm/elbow | 14 | 9.0 | 6 | 12.5 | 8 | 7.5 |
| Hand/wrist | 11 | 7.1 | 1 | 2.1 | 10 | 9.3 |
| Trunk | 22 | 14.2 | 9 | 18.8 | 13 | 12.1 |
| Hip/groin | 13 | 8.4 | 3 | 6.3 | 10 | 9.3 |
| Thigh/upper leg | 5 | 3.2 | 3 | 6.3 | 2 | 1.9 |
| Knee | 19 | 12.3 | 6 | 12.5 | 13 | 12.1 |
| Lower leg | 14 | 9.0 | 4 | 8.3 | 10 | 9.3 |
| Ankle | 17 | 11.0 | 1 | 2.1 | 16 | 15.0 |
| Foot | 2 | 1.3 | 0 | 0.0 | 2 | 1.9 |
| Other | 8 | 5.2 | 5 | 10.4 | 3 | 2.8 |
| Diagnosis | ||||||
| Concussion | 10 | 6.5 | 3 | 6.3 | 7 | 6.5 |
| Contusion | 80 | 51.6 | 25 | 52.1 | 55 | 51.4 |
| Inflammatory conditions | 6 | 3.9 | 0 | 0.0 | 6 | 5.6 |
| Spasm | 7 | 4.5 | 4 | 8.3 | 3 | 2.8 |
| Sprain | 23 | 14.8 | 2 | 4.2 | 21 | 19.6 |
| Strain | 8 | 5.2 | 3 | 6.3 | 5 | 4.7 |
| Othera | 21 | 13.5 | 11 | 22.9 | 10 | 9.3 |
| Total | 155 | 100.0 | 48 | 100.0 | 107 | 100.0 |
aIncludes abrasions (n = 2), environmental (n = 2), gastrointestinal (n = 2), knee pain (n = 2), respiratory (n = 2), and other injuries that were reported only once
Injury counts, by injury mechanism and injury activity, in youth boys’ lacrosse, overall and by division, 2015 season
| Overall | U9/U11 | U13/U15 | ||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| n | % | n | % | n | % | |
| Injury mechanism | ||||||
| Player contact | 28 | 18.1 | 9 | 18.8 | 19 | 17.8 |
| Surface contact | 12 | 7.7 | 5 | 10.4 | 7 | 6.5 |
| Stick contact | 55 | 35.5 | 20 | 41.7 | 35 | 32.7 |
| Ball contact | 22 | 14.2 | 4 | 8.3 | 18 | 16.8 |
| Non-contact | 19 | 12.3 | 1 | 2.1 | 18 | 16.8 |
| Overuse | 9 | 5.8 | 2 | 4.2 | 7 | 6.5 |
| Illness/infection | 5 | 3.2 | 5 | 10.4 | 0 | 0.0 |
| Other/Unknown | 5 | 3.2 | 2 | 4.2 | 3 | 2.8 |
| Injury activity | ||||||
| Blocking shot | 5 | 3.2 | 1 | 2.1 | 4 | 3.7 |
| Chasing loose ball | 19 | 12.3 | 8 | 16.7 | 11 | 10.3 |
| Checking | 3 | 1.9 | 2 | 4.2 | 1 | 0.9 |
| Conditioning | 2 | 1.3 | 0 | 0.0 | 2 | 1.9 |
| Defending | 20 | 12.9 | 4 | 8.3 | 16 | 15.0 |
| Face off | 2 | 1.3 | 1 | 2.1 | 1 | 0.9 |
| General play | 31 | 20.0 | 10 | 20.8 | 21 | 19.6 |
| Goaltending | 6 | 3.9 | 2 | 4.2 | 4 | 3.7 |
| Handling ball | 2 | 1.3 | 0 | 0.0 | 2 | 1.9 |
| Passing | 8 | 5.2 | 3 | 6.3 | 5 | 4.7 |
| Receiving Pass | 4 | 2.6 | 1 | 2.1 | 3 | 2.8 |
| Running | 24 | 15.5 | 8 | 16.7 | 16 | 15.0 |
| Shooting | 17 | 11.0 | 4 | 8.3 | 13 | 12.1 |
| Other | 12 | 7.7 | 4 | 8.3 | 8 | 7.5 |
| Total | 155 | 100.0 | 48 | 100.0 | 107 | 100.0 |
